I just noticed that several of my center studs have hit my exhaust pipe several times and almost ripped a hole through my pipe. I am running Woody's 1 3/8" I did run about 50 mile with the revolver bolt missing and track was all out of whack. Maybe this caused the problem.
Anyone else have studs hitting the exhaust pipe?

I had the studs hit the rear bulkhead and cooler, it also hit the charge tube without damaging it. I had a serious bottoming followed buy a 2 meter or 6 ft high jump, landing on the lake ice with the tail first. I have 1.375" Studboys. I have added 6-7 millimeters or 1/4" to the tunnel protectors, enough to keep the studs away from my rearmount exhaust and aluminum charge tubes, the rubber charge tube hose got hit tho.
